Population has held roughly steady since 2024. 12%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, below the national rate of 36%. With a median age of 45.6, the population is older than the US median of 38.9.

How many people live in ZIP code 77988?

ZIP code 77988 has about 281 residents according to the 2024 American Community Survey.

How educated are people in ZIP code 77988?

About 12.0% of adults age 25 and over in ZIP code 77988 hold a bachelor's degree or higher.

What is the poverty rate in ZIP code 77988?

About 13.5% of people in ZIP code 77988 live below the federal poverty line.
